  • Title

    Fuzzy logic adapted controller system for biometrical identification in highly-secured critical infrastructures

  • Abstract
    In this paper I presented an algorithm which could be used as a controller technique for access systems in highly-secured environments. Highly-secured environments like critical infrastructures have to count less significant but more effective risks, which may lead to a fatal effect in the society. More stringent regulations involve more reliable access systems, which use mostly multimodal biometrical identification. Soft-computing techniques, especially fuzzy logic is suitable as a controller algorithm in a multimodal biometrical identification system. To highlight the advantages of this method, I modeled a comparison between the statistical mean value calculation and the fuzzy logic adapted controller.
